#694cde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#694cde is composed of 41.2% red, 29.8% green and 87.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 52.7% cyan, 65.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 12.9% black. It has a hue angle of 251.9 degrees, a saturation of 68.9% and a lightness of 58.4%. #694cde color hex could be obtained by blending #d298ff with #0000bd. Closest websafe color is: #6633cc.

Shades and Tints of #694cde
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010103 is the darkest color, while #f4f2f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#694cde
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#908d9d is the less saturated color, while #552bff is the most saturated one.
